算法基础:高精度运算

前些天发现了一个巨牛的人工智能学习网站,通俗易懂,风趣幽默,忍不住分享一下给大家。点击跳转到网站:人工智能教程 

目录

一、高精度加法:

算法模板:

例题:

 二、高精度减法:

思路:和高精度加法差不多,值得注意的是减法的借位处理相减为负数的处理前导0的处理

相减后t的处理 ,把 t >=0 和 t < 0 用一个式子来表示 t = (t + 10) % 10

算法模板:

A与B的判断:

减法模板:

例题:

 三、高精度乘法

乘法模板:

例题:

 四、高精度除法

除法模板:

例题:


一、高精度加法:

算法模板:

vector add(vector&A,vector&B)
{
    vectorC;
    int t=0;//进位
    for(int i=0;i

你可能感兴趣的:(c++,算法)